Fixed wrong example in JSONParseResult.

(cherry picked from commit 24e87f97c6)
This commit is contained in:
Michael Alexsander Silva Dias 2018-02-04 19:52:27 -02:00 committed by Hein-Pieter van Braam
parent d4a70c6c08
commit a0e9d751a3
1 changed files with 4 additions and 4 deletions

View File

@ -4,7 +4,7 @@
Data class wrapper for decoded JSON. Data class wrapper for decoded JSON.
</brief_description> </brief_description>
<description> <description>
Returned by [method JSON.parse], [code]JSONParseResult[/code] contains decoded JSON or error information if JSON source not successfully parsed. You can check if JSON source was successfully parsed with [code]if json_result.error == 0[/code]. Returned by [method JSON.parse], [code]JSONParseResult[/code] contains decoded JSON or error information if JSON source not successfully parsed. You can check if JSON source was successfully parsed with [code]if json_result.error == OK[/code].
</description> </description>
<tutorials> <tutorials>
</tutorials> </tutorials>
@ -27,9 +27,9 @@
[i]Be aware that the JSON specification does not define integer or float types, but only a number type. Therefore, parsing a JSON text will convert all numerical values to float types. [i]Be aware that the JSON specification does not define integer or float types, but only a number type. Therefore, parsing a JSON text will convert all numerical values to float types.
Note that JSON objects do not preserve key order like Godot dictionaries, thus you should not rely on keys being in a certain order if a dictionary is constructed from JSON. In contrast, JSON arrays retain the order of their elements:[/i] Note that JSON objects do not preserve key order like Godot dictionaries, thus you should not rely on keys being in a certain order if a dictionary is constructed from JSON. In contrast, JSON arrays retain the order of their elements:[/i]
[codeblock] [codeblock]
p = JSON.parse('["hello", "world", "!"]') var p = JSON.parse('["hello", "world", "!"]')
if typeof(p) == TYPE_ARRAY: if typeof(p.result) == TYPE_ARRAY:
print(p[0]) # prints 'hello' print(p.result[0]) # prints 'hello'
else: else:
print("unexpected results") print("unexpected results")
[/codeblock] [/codeblock]